(RCF) How is Damon Jones in the locker room? Does his on the court antics translate into a cancerous relationship with his teammates?

(BW) No, he's well liked. He is who he is and every one
knows it. He's a likeable person.


(RCF) The rumor around the message boards is Drew Gooden has a
larger posse then MC Hammer during the "2 legit to quit" days. Any truth
to this?


(BW) Not true. Drew has friends, but it is a smaller posse than LeBron or Dajuan Wagner.

(RCF) Yell Marshall shot has been in the toilet for the past 15 games, is he battling through an injury or is he confused about where he fits on the team?

(BW) No,he's fine. He's rebounding and driving to the basket more so it isn't as bad.

(RCF) Are the Cavs wasting Lebron James talent in the open court by not having a point guard who likes to push the ball?

(BW) This is an overrated issue, Cavs are one of the league's best offensive teams and LeBron is having the best offensive season of his career.

(RCF) How long do you wait for players to learn a defensive system until you change the system to fit the players you have?

(BW) Mike Brown will never change his defensive system. He'll be fired first

(RCF) Drew Gooden - How long will he be wearing the wine and gold?

(BW) I'd be shocked if he's here next year, if he is it will be on a one-year tender
